> Futon may navigate you to a _view that no longer exists when returning to the
> database's browser, causing the interface to break.
> Steps to reproduce:
> 1. View an existing _view in Futon (ex.,
> http://localhost:5984/_utils/database.html?foo/_design%2FuserInfo%2Fbar)
> 2. Browse to the design document - I just clicked on the "_design/userInfo"
> link on the right side of the "View code" box.
> 3. Edit the design document, removing the _view we were just at (in this
> case, "bar").
> 4. Save the design document.
> 5. Return to the database's overview. I clicked on the "Overview > foo" link
> in the top navigation bar.
> Error message(s):
> 1. Firebug reports the following...
> viewCode is undefined
> http://localhost:5984/_utils/script/futon.browse.js?0.9.0
> Line 298
> 2. Firebug reports the following...
> document.body is null
> http://localhost:5984/_utils/script/jquery.js?1.3.1
> Line 3085
> The cause:
> When you return to the database's browser, whether from the Futon Overview
> page or a direct link, Futon attempts to return to the previous view, which
> we just removed from the design document.
> Temporary fix:
> You need to change the URL in the address bar to something valid (ex.,
> specify a _view that's valid). If you try to go back to the Futon Overview
> page and then click on the database, it will simply redirect you to the
> invalid view again.
